Overview

Norbar is a globally recognized brand in torque tool manufacturing, established in the UK in 1942. The company produces high-precision torque wrenches, multipliers, and calibration systems, serving industries such as aerospace, automotive, and energy. Norbar’s products are known for their reliability, compliance with international standards, and innovative designs. With a focus on engineering excellence, Norbar invests heavily in R&D to develop tools that meet evolving industrial demands. Their solutions are trusted by professionals for critical applications where torque accuracy is paramount, such as engine assembly and infrastructure projects.

Structure and Working Principle

Norbar torque tools typically consist of a calibrated spring mechanism or electronic sensor system that measures applied force. Mechanical torque wrenches use a deflecting beam or click-type mechanism to indicate torque, while digital models provide real-time readings via LCD displays. The working principle relies on precise force transmission through a lever arm, with adjustments made via a rotary handle or digital interface. Torque multipliers amplify input force to achieve higher output torque, essential for heavy-duty applications like wind turbine assembly.

Key Features

Norbar tools are distinguished by their accuracy, often within ±1–3% of the indicated torque value. They feature rugged construction with materials like chromium-vanadium steel for longevity. Ergonomic handles reduce operator fatigue, and some models include Bluetooth connectivity for data logging. Calibration systems are traceable to national standards, ensuring compliance with ISO 6789 and ASME B107.300. Customizable options, such as interchangeable heads or extended reach designs, cater to specialized industrial needs.

Application Areas

Norbar products are integral to industries requiring precise torque control. In aerospace, they ensure fastener integrity in aircraft assembly. Automotive manufacturers use them for engine and transmission components. Energy sectors rely on Norbar for wind turbines and pipeline construction. Other applications include rail maintenance, military equipment, and general manufacturing. The brand’s calibration services are also critical for maintaining tool accuracy over time, supporting quality assurance protocols.

Maintenance and Precautions

Regular calibration—typically every 5,000 cycles or annually—is essential to maintain accuracy. Store tools in dry, temperature-controlled environments to prevent corrosion. Avoid dropping or impacting torque wrenches, as this can misalign internal mechanisms. Clean tools after use, especially in dirty or oily conditions. For electronic models, replace batteries promptly and follow manufacturer guidelines for software updates. Always use the correct adapter or socket to avoid uneven force distribution.

B2B Procurement Guide

When procuring Norbar tools, verify the torque range matches your application (e.g., 10–1,000 Nm). Check for certifications like UKAS or NIST traceability for calibration equipment. Bulk orders may qualify for discounts, and leasing options are available for short-term projects. Consider after-sales support, including calibration services and warranty terms. Reputable distributors provide technical assistance and training. For specialized needs, Norbar offers OEM collaborations to develop custom solutions.
